Summary
A vulnerability, which was classified as critical, has been found in c-ares. The impacted element is the function ares_inet_net_pton of the component IPv6 Address Handler. Performing a manipulation results in buffer underflow.
This vulnerability is reported as CVE-2023-31130. No exploit exists.
Details
A vulnerability classified as critical has been found in c-ares (affected version unknown). This affects the function ares_inet_net_pton of the component IPv6 Address Handler. The manipulation with an unknown input leads to a buffer underflow vulnerability. CWE is classifying the issue as CWE-124. The product writes to a buffer using an index or pointer that references a memory location prior to the beginning of the buffer. This is going to have an impact on confidentiality, integrity, and availability.
The weakness was disclosed 05/24/2023. The advisory is shared at bugzilla.redhat.com. This vulnerability is uniquely identified as CVE-2023-31130 since 04/24/2023. Technical details are known, but no exploit is available.
The vulnerability scanner Nessus provides a plugin with the ID 216256 (Oracle Linux 8 : nodejs:20 (ELSA-2025-1351)), which helps to determine the existence of the flaw in a target environment.
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
